The Opportunity
As a Revenue & Receivables Officer within our Care Finance team, you’ll play a key role in our end‑to‑end billing and accounts receivable function within a highly rewarding and growing home care industry. You’ll contribute to revenue processes - including claims and funding interactions with Services Australia, invoicing, collections, and reporting - helping to ensure revenue integrity, cash flow, and regulatory compliance. You might come from an AR or billing background in health, aged care or any government-funded environment — what matters most is your attention to detail and commitment to Aveo Home Care consumers.
